The Sixers and Knicks have made major improvements.
The Knicks were without Randle and Anunoby in the playoffs and they were still playing really well. Now you add Randle, Anunoby and M. Bridges to that team, they become scary good.
Sixers with the additions of Paul George and E. Gordon.
These two teams have become a legit title contender. Mavs improved with the addition of Klay. I still think Boston is better, but only with a healthy KP. And right now, KP is a concern.
I do want to add that having KP out for the first 3 months of the season might be a good thing if only only if Joe gives Queta playing time. Queta is better than people think. Also, Baylor Scheierman could become a key role player off the bench.
